|  | #======================================================================================================================= | 
|  | # ReaderThread | 
|  | #======================================================================================================================= | 
|  | class ReaderThread(threading.Thread): | 
|  |  | 
|  | def __init__(self, sock): | 
|  | threading.Thread.__init__(self) | 
|  | self.setDaemon(True) | 
|  | self.sock = sock | 
|  | self.lastReceived = '' | 
|  |  | 
|  | def run(self): | 
|  | last_printed = None | 
|  | try: | 
|  | buf = '' | 
|  | while True: | 
|  | l = self.sock.recv(1024) | 
|  | if IS_PY3K: | 
|  | l = l.decode('utf-8') | 
|  | buf += l | 
|  |  | 
|  | if '\n' in buf: | 
|  | self.lastReceived = buf | 
|  | buf = '' | 
|  |  | 
|  | if SHOW_WRITES_AND_READS: | 
|  | if last_printed != self.lastReceived.strip(): | 
|  | last_printed = self.lastReceived.strip() | 
|  | print('Test Reader Thread Received %s' % last_printed) | 
|  | except: | 
|  | pass  # ok, finished it | 
|  |  | 
|  | def DoKill(self): | 
|  | self.sock.close() | 
|  |  | 
|  | #======================================================================================================================= | 
|  | # AbstractWriterThread | 
|  | #======================================================================================================================= | 
|  | class AbstractWriterThread(threading.Thread): | 
|  |  | 
|  | def __init__(self): | 
|  | threading.Thread.__init__(self) | 
|  | self.setDaemon(True) | 
|  | self.finishedOk = False | 
|  | self._next_breakpoint_id = 0 | 
|  | self.log = [] | 
|  |  | 
|  |  | 
|  | def DoKill(self): | 
|  | if hasattr(self, 'readerThread'): | 
|  | # if it's not created, it's not there... | 
|  | self.readerThread.DoKill() | 
|  | self.sock.close() | 
|  |  | 
|  | def Write(self, s): | 
|  |  | 
|  | last = self.readerThread.lastReceived | 
|  | if SHOW_WRITES_AND_READS: | 
|  | print('Test Writer Thread Written %s' % (s,)) | 
|  | msg = s + '\n' | 
|  | if IS_PY3K: | 
|  | msg = msg.encode('utf-8') | 
|  | self.sock.send(msg) | 
|  | time.sleep(0.2) | 
|  |  | 
|  | i = 0 | 
|  | while last == self.readerThread.lastReceived and i < 10: | 
|  | i += 1 | 
|  | time.sleep(0.1) | 
|  |  | 
|  |  | 
|  | def StartSocket(self): | 
|  | if SHOW_WRITES_AND_READS: | 
|  | print('StartSocket') | 
|  |  | 
|  | s = socket.socket(socket.AF_INET, socket.SOCK_STREAM) | 
|  | s.bind(('', port)) | 
|  | s.listen(1) | 
|  | if SHOW_WRITES_AND_READS: | 
|  | print('Waiting in socket.accept()') | 
|  | newSock, addr = s.accept() | 
|  | if SHOW_WRITES_AND_READS: | 
|  | print('Test Writer Thread Socket:', newSock, addr) | 
|  |  | 
|  | readerThread = self.readerThread = ReaderThread(newSock) | 
|  | readerThread.start() | 
|  | self.sock = newSock | 
|  |  | 
|  | self._sequence = -1 | 
|  | # initial command is always the version | 
|  | self.WriteVersion() | 
|  | self.log.append('StartSocket') | 
|  |  | 
|  | def NextBreakpointId(self): | 
|  | self._next_breakpoint_id += 1 | 
|  | return self._next_breakpoint_id | 
|  |  | 
|  | def NextSeq(self): | 
|  | self._sequence += 2 | 
|  | return self._sequence | 
|  |  | 
|  |  | 
|  | def WaitForNewThread(self): | 
|  | i = 0 | 
|  | # wait for hit breakpoint | 
|  | while not '<xml><thread name="' in self.readerThread.lastReceived or '<xml><thread name="pydevd.' in self.readerThread.lastReceived: | 
|  | i += 1 | 
|  | time.sleep(1) | 
|  | if i >= 15: | 
|  | raise AssertionError('After %s seconds, a thread was not created.' % i) | 
|  |  | 
|  | # we have something like <xml><thread name="MainThread" id="12103472" /></xml> | 
|  | splitted = self.readerThread.lastReceived.split('"') | 
|  | threadId = splitted[3] | 
|  | return threadId | 
|  |  | 
|  | def WaitForBreakpointHit(self, reason='111', get_line=False): | 
|  | ''' | 
|  | 108 is over | 
|  | 109 is return | 
|  | 111 is breakpoint | 
|  | ''' | 
|  | self.log.append('Start: WaitForBreakpointHit') | 
|  | i = 0 | 
|  | # wait for hit breakpoint | 
|  | last = self.readerThread.lastReceived | 
|  | while not ('stop_reason="%s"' % reason) in last: | 
|  | i += 1 | 
|  | time.sleep(1) | 
|  | last = self.readerThread.lastReceived | 
|  | if i >= 10: | 
|  | raise AssertionError('After %s seconds, a break with reason: %s was not hit. Found: %s' % \ | 
|  | (i, reason, last)) | 
|  |  | 
|  | # we have something like <xml><thread id="12152656" stop_reason="111"><frame id="12453120" ... | 
|  | splitted = last.split('"') | 
|  | threadId = splitted[1] | 
|  | frameId = splitted[7] | 
|  | if get_line: | 
|  | self.log.append('End(0): WaitForBreakpointHit') | 
|  | return threadId, frameId, int(splitted[13]) | 
|  |  | 
|  | self.log.append('End(1): WaitForBreakpointHit') | 
|  | return threadId, frameId | 
|  |  | 
|  | def WaitForCustomOperation(self, expected): | 
|  | i = 0 | 
|  | # wait for custom operation response, the response is double encoded | 
|  | expectedEncoded = quote(quote_plus(expected)) | 
|  | while not expectedEncoded in self.readerThread.lastReceived: | 
|  | i += 1 | 
|  | time.sleep(1) | 
|  | if i >= 10: | 
|  | raise AssertionError('After %s seconds, the custom operation not received. Last found:\n%s\nExpected (encoded)\n%s' % | 
|  | (i, self.readerThread.lastReceived, expectedEncoded)) | 
|  |  | 
|  | return True | 
|  |  | 
|  | def WaitForEvaluation(self, expected): | 
|  | return self._WaitFor(expected, 'the expected evaluation was not found') | 
|  |  | 
|  |  | 
|  | def WaitForVars(self, expected): | 
|  | i = 0 | 
|  | # wait for hit breakpoint | 
|  | while not expected in self.readerThread.lastReceived: | 
|  | i += 1 | 
|  | time.sleep(1) | 
|  | if i >= 10: | 
|  | raise AssertionError('After %s seconds, the vars were not found. Last found:\n%s' % | 
|  | (i, self.readerThread.lastReceived)) | 
|  |  | 
|  | return True | 
|  |  | 
|  | def WaitForVar(self, expected): | 
|  | self._WaitFor(expected, 'the var was not found') | 
|  |  | 
|  | def _WaitFor(self, expected, error_msg): | 
|  | ''' | 
|  | :param expected: | 
|  | If a list we'll work with any of the choices. | 
|  | ''' | 
|  | if not isinstance(expected, (list, tuple)): | 
|  | expected = [expected] | 
|  |  | 
|  | i = 0 | 
|  | found = False | 
|  | while not found: | 
|  | last = self.readerThread.lastReceived | 
|  | for e in expected: | 
|  | if e in last: | 
|  | found = True | 
|  | break | 
|  |  | 
|  | last = unquote_plus(last) | 
|  | for e in expected: | 
|  | if e in last: | 
|  | found = True | 
|  | break | 
|  |  | 
|  | if found: | 
|  | break | 
|  |  | 
|  | i += 1 | 
|  | time.sleep(1) | 
|  | if i >= 10: | 
|  | raise AssertionError('After %s seconds, %s. Last found:\n%s' % | 
|  | (i, error_msg, last)) | 
|  |  | 
|  | return True | 
|  |  | 
|  | def WaitForMultipleVars(self, expected_vars): | 
|  | i = 0 | 
|  | # wait for hit breakpoint | 
|  | while True: | 
|  | for expected in expected_vars: | 
|  | if expected not in self.readerThread.lastReceived: | 
|  | break  # Break out of loop (and don't get to else) | 
|  | else: | 
|  | return True | 
|  |  | 
|  | i += 1 | 
|  | time.sleep(1) | 
|  | if i >= 10: | 
|  | raise AssertionError('After %s seconds, the vars were not found. Last found:\n%s' % | 
|  | (i, self.readerThread.lastReceived)) | 
|  |  | 
|  | return True | 
|  |  | 
|  | def WriteMakeInitialRun(self): | 
|  | self.Write("101\t%s\t" % self.NextSeq()) | 
|  | self.log.append('WriteMakeInitialRun') | 
|  |  | 
|  | def WriteVersion(self): | 
|  | self.Write("501\t%s\t1.0\tWINDOWS\tID" % self.NextSeq()) | 
|  |  | 
|  | def WriteAddBreakpoint(self, line, func): | 
|  | ''' | 
|  | @param line: starts at 1 | 
|  | ''' | 
|  | breakpoint_id = self.NextBreakpointId() | 
|  | self.Write("111\t%s\t%s\t%s\t%s\t%s\t%s\tNone\tNone" % (self.NextSeq(), breakpoint_id, 'python-line', self.TEST_FILE, line, func)) | 
|  | self.log.append('WriteAddBreakpoint: %s line: %s func: %s' % (breakpoint_id, line, func)) | 
|  | return breakpoint_id | 
|  |  | 
|  | def WriteRemoveBreakpoint(self, breakpoint_id): | 
|  | self.Write("112\t%s\t%s\t%s\t%s" % (self.NextSeq(), 'python-line', self.TEST_FILE, breakpoint_id)) | 
|  |  | 
|  | def WriteChangeVariable(self, thread_id, frame_id, varname, value): | 
|  | self.Write("117\t%s\t%s\t%s\t%s\t%s\t%s" % (self.NextSeq(), thread_id, frame_id, 'FRAME', varname, value)) | 
|  |  | 
|  | def WriteGetFrame(self, threadId, frameId): | 
|  | self.Write("114\t%s\t%s\t%s\tFRAME" % (self.NextSeq(), threadId, frameId)) | 
|  | self.log.append('WriteGetFrame') | 
|  |  | 
|  | def WriteGetVariable(self, threadId, frameId, var_attrs): | 
|  | self.Write("110\t%s\t%s\t%s\tFRAME\t%s" % (self.NextSeq(), threadId, frameId, var_attrs)) | 
|  |  | 
|  | def WriteStepOver(self, threadId): | 
|  | self.Write("108\t%s\t%s" % (self.NextSeq(), threadId,)) | 
|  |  | 
|  | def WriteStepIn(self, threadId): | 
|  | self.Write("107\t%s\t%s" % (self.NextSeq(), threadId,)) | 
|  |  | 
|  | def WriteStepReturn(self, threadId): | 
|  | self.Write("109\t%s\t%s" % (self.NextSeq(), threadId,)) | 
|  |  | 
|  | def WriteSuspendThread(self, threadId): | 
|  | self.Write("105\t%s\t%s" % (self.NextSeq(), threadId,)) | 
|  |  | 
|  | def WriteRunThread(self, threadId): | 
|  | self.log.append('WriteRunThread') | 
|  | self.Write("106\t%s\t%s" % (self.NextSeq(), threadId,)) | 
|  |  | 
|  | def WriteKillThread(self, threadId): | 
|  | self.Write("104\t%s\t%s" % (self.NextSeq(), threadId,)) | 
|  |  | 
|  | def WriteDebugConsoleExpression(self, locator): | 
|  | self.Write("%s\t%s\t%s" % (CMD_EVALUATE_CONSOLE_EXPRESSION, self.NextSeq(), locator)) | 
|  |  | 
|  | def WriteCustomOperation(self, locator, style, codeOrFile, operation_fn_name): | 
|  | self.Write("%s\t%s\t%s||%s\t%s\t%s" % (CMD_RUN_CUSTOM_OPERATION, self.NextSeq(), locator, style, codeOrFile, operation_fn_name)) | 
|  |  | 
|  | def WriteEvaluateExpression(self, locator, expression): | 
|  | self.Write("113\t%s\t%s\t%s\t1" % (self.NextSeq(), locator, expression)) | 
|  |  | 
|  | def WriteEnableDontTrace(self, enable): | 
|  | if enable: | 
|  | enable = 'true' | 
|  | else: | 
|  | enable = 'false' | 
|  | self.Write("%s\t%s\t%s" % (CMD_ENABLE_DONT_TRACE, self.NextSeq(), enable)) | 
|  |  |
